I recently passed the WA residential contractor, residential administrator and general journeyman exams. Now I am preparing to take the OR general journeyman exam.


I’m looking for where I may purchase printed copies of the Oregon Revised Statutes Chapter 479 and Oregon Administrative Rules Chapter 918. Maybe I’ll have to print it myself like I did for the WA tests, but I’m hoping OR is more civilized and there is a hard copy for purchase.


I already have Mike Holt’s 2017 Test Prep, 2017 NEC with tabs, 2017 Ugly’s, Ferm’s Fast Finder and Tom Henry’s Key Word Index.


Any information about what kind of test I’m in for will also be appreciated. Is the test on a computer? Multiple choice? How does it compare with the WA Journeyman Test?

I purchase all my materials from Builder's Book online.

The test is similar to Washington's from what I recall. I believe they have a few small calc's, nothing to worry about. Multiple choice from what I remember too.

Took Wa/Or general early part of last year. The format is the same, computer base,and multiple choice. There were a few more general questions and 800's on the Or vs Wa. Looking at the test you've taken and passed. I think you will do fine, just continue your studying. I won't say it's easy but passable 1st try with good study material. Congrats!
